Output ec6c555320f826ce022b772117a077e31d3699565c9bbfa7ff58e68b11e33251:1

value
2621799
script pubkey
OP_0 OP_PUSHBYTES_20 0a1f35f2c771d3c3411b2cc2808c57365dda1aca
address
bc1qpg0ntuk8w8fuxsgm9npgprzhxewa5xk2gxtp7t
transaction
ec6c555320f826ce022b772117a077e31d3699565c9bbfa7ff58e68b11e33251